> 1. Is there anything I can do at compile time to tell Python these files > don't exist and avoid trying to open them?
If you disable dynamic loading of extension modules, the number of stat calls will go down significantly. > 2. Is it possible to make python first try and open the ".pyc" and only > then look for ".py" ? If you then further reduce sys.path, and zip up the standard library .pyc files, you get further reductions.
